    The league is all powerful. They prohibited the Maloofs from selling their team to the highest paying purchaser. They have a salary cap. Players can be traded to other teams. They don't allow teams to sign 18 year old players. Maybe this would be different, but it is not all that much different than things the league has done on a regular basis.

    None of those things were collectively bargained. Player contracts are collectively bargained. Would this also mean that the NBA owners can void a player contract if that player is a drug addict who isn't playing well? What if an owner doesn't want to employ a drug addict, because it's against his personal beliefs, and the other owners agree to a vote to void that contract. How about a player who beat his wife. Would Jason Kidd's contract had been able to be terminated? Think the players' union would think that's OK?

    Bull, a new owner would love to take over a franchise with a clean slate. We're talking a LA franchise. Location, location, location is what sets the value on that franchise. TV market size, potential sponsors. Clippers could go back to completely sucking and the value of the franchise would be the same.


    Did the Lakers value go down because they didn't make the playoffs and signed Kobe to a crippling extension?

    Did the Knicks value go down because they didn't make the playoffs?
